#e26c0d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e26c0d is composed of 88.6% red, 42.4%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.2% magenta, 94.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 26.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#e26c0d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d81a with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#e26c0d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e26c0d has RGB values of R:226, G:108,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.94,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14838797.

Shades and Tints of #e26c0d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ef6f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e26c0d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7772 is the less saturated color, while #eb6b04 is the most saturated one.
